It is amazingly simple to assist in healing others and ourselves as well. Sit or lay down. If you are sitting you can use a meditation posture that you are accustomed to, or simply sit in a chair with your spine upright, without tension. Feet flat on the floor.
If you are lying down, do so on your back with your arms by your sides, or one hand on your lower abdomen and the other on your heart/chest area. You may also place both hands on your abdomen, one atop the other.
The positions are not so important, as long as you can be physically relaxed. (These are the positions I use most often.) Next, to relax the body and mind, slow the breath down, breathing deeply and gently through the nose. Allow the lower abdomen to expand as you breathe in, slowly fill the lungs from the bottom upwards and slowly let the air out through the nose. Touch the tip of the tongue, softly, to the roof of the mouth, just behind the upper teeth.
Close your eyes and let thoughts come as they may without clinging to them. They simply drift away like clouds in the sky.
Imagine that you are breathing the smile, and the warmth of it, deep into your lungs, filling your belly, your torso, with a Golden Light that tingles and sooths you. Feel the light spread throughout your entire being as you exhale, filling your body completely with a golden glow. The light nourishes you, nurtures you, heals you, as it bathes you with Golden glowing warmth.
Imagine the Golden Light expanding with each exhalation. As you gently breathe, feel it grow and flow as it extends in all directions from your body.
You may direct this Light to anyone, anywhere in the world. Simply imagine the light flowing to them, entering their bodies and filling them completely. As you are filled, so are they.
It nourishes their being, as it does yours. It heals them, warms them, embraces them. Their inner being, their essence responds and vibrates with the Light. They smile, and their own light joins yours. Together, they resonate as one.
